BANTRY LASSES [1]. Irish, Air (3/4 time). G Mixolydian. Standard tuning (fiddle). AB. The name Bantry is derived from the Gaelic ben, meaning 'horn' and refers to mountains. Thus Bantry is 'the peaks by the sea shore.'
